tftpd-hpa suggestions
Hello, Peter and others!
there are some issues regarding the tftp-hpa server:
1. Running as Windows service seems to require that the application does
not detach (otherwise "net start" says smth. like "could not start,
the service didn't report any errors").
The attached patch adds the option "-n", which can be used to have
tftpd run in foreground.
